Hanasumire Series...A diverse variety of violets is native to Japan, making it known as one of the world's leading violet kingdoms. Many enthusiasts, including numerous clubs and research groups, are also active. We commissioned the Japan Violet Research Society, established in 1973, to select and supervise the flower species used to create this charming cup and saucer. The teacup, with its flared edges resembling a blooming flower, can also be enjoyed as a sorbet cup. The saucer is also printed with the series name and the name of the flower. "Variegated Genji Violet" is said to have been named after Murasaki Shikibu, who was famous for her purple leaf undersides. This delicate violet boasts deep blue-purple flowers.

[About Okura Pottery] Founded in 1919 under the motto "The best of the best," we have been crafting high-quality porcelain for over 100 years. As a luxury art tableware embodied in Japanese culture and tradition, our products are beloved by the Imperial Family, Japan's State Guest Houses, and top-class hotels, among others. Our white porcelain, known as "Okura White," is crafted using the finest materials and exceptional techniques to achieve the perfect balance of whiteness, firmness, and smoothness.
